About this school

Henry J Kaiser High School is a State/Public serving high age pupils, located in Honolulu, Honolulu County. The school has 1,160 pupils enrolled. It is part of the Hawaii Department of Education school district. It serves grades 9โ€“12 in a suburban setting. The school employs 65 full-time-equivalent teachers, a student-teacher ratio of 17.9:1. 77% of students are proficient in reading. 47% are proficient in maths. The four-year graduation rate is 95%. The school offers 10 AP courses, dual enrollment, a gifted and talented program. Technology infrastructure includes fiber internet, campus-wide Wi-Fi, devices for students.

Enrollment & staffing

Henry J Kaiser High School enrolls 1,160 students across grades 9โ€“12. The student body is 52% male and 48% female. A teaching staff of 65 full-time-equivalent teachers supports the school, giving a student-teacher ratio of 17.9:1.

Free & reduced-price lunch

146 of the school's 1,160 students (13%) qualify for free or reduced-price lunch. Of these, 119 qualify for free lunch and 27 for a reduced price. The school participates in the National School Lunch Program. Free and reduced-price lunch eligibility is a widely used indicator of the share of students from lower-income households.
